§ 23-9a

Connecticut Title 23 — Connecticut law

Ask AI about this
The Commissioner of Energy and Environmental Protection may acquire by purchase, lease or gift, or by condemnation in the manner provided by part I of chapter 835, such land, easements or rights-of-way as are needed in connection with maintenance, repairs, reconstruction or remodeling of state-owned dams.(1963, P.A. 341; 1971, P.A. 872, S. 171; P.A. 11-80, S. 1.)History: 1971 act replaced state park and forest commission with environmental protection commissioner; pursuant to P.A. 11-80, 'Commissioner of Environmental Protection' was changed editorially by the Revisors to 'Commissioner of Energy and Environmental Protection', effective July 1, 2011.
